A prominent Black family has decided to withdraw a $1 million scholarship endowment from the University of North Carolina Wilmington after the school said it could no longer preserve language prioritizing students committed to serving the African American community.

The scholarship was created to honor Dr. Leroy Upperman, a respected physician and educator whose legacy was deeply rooted in service, education and uplifting Black communities.

According to the family, UNCW’s new direction follows the UNC System’s anti-DEI “Equality Policy,” which prevents the university from maintaining the scholarship’s original mission.

Instead of changing the purpose of the fund, the family chose to move the endowment to Howard University, where Dr. Upperman earned his medical degree.

Students currently receiving the scholarship will continue to be supported through graduation.

The family’s message is clear: Dr. Upperman’s legacy is not negotiable.
